Advanced Simulation in Pilot Training

One of the most significant advancements in aviation training is the use of flight simulators. These devices provide a realistic and safe environment for pilots to practice critical maneuvers, handle emergency situations, and refine their decision-making skills. Modern simulators can replicate a wide range of flight conditions, including adverse weather, system failures, and unexpected events. This allows pilots to gain experience without the risks associated with actual flight. Simulators also enable scenario-based training, where pilots are presented with complex and challenging situations requiring quick thinking and effective communication. The increasing fidelity of these simulators, coupled with sophisticated debriefing tools, makes them an invaluable asset in pilot training. They are becoming indispensable tools for recurrent training and proficiency checks.

Training Area Simulation Fidelity Key Benefits
Normal Operations High Reinforces standard procedures, improves smoothness and efficiency
Emergency Procedures Very High Practices responses to critical failures, builds confidence in handling emergencies
Weather Simulations High Develops skills in flying in adverse conditions, such as wind shear and icing
Systems Malfunctions Very High Trains pilots to diagnose and respond to aircraft system failures effectively

The investment in high-quality simulation technology directly translates into improved pilot competency and reduced risk in real-world flight operations. This is a cornerstone of modern, effective aviation safety training.

Developing Effective Human Factors Training

Aviation is a team sport, and effective communication, teamwork, and situational awareness are paramount to safety. Human factors training focuses on understanding how human capabilities and limitations affect performance in aviation contexts. This includes topics such as fatigue management, stress management, decision-making, crew resource management (CRM), and leadership. CRM, in particular, emphasizes the importance of open communication, mutual respect, and assertive communication within the cockpit and between crew members and air traffic control. Poor communication can lead to misunderstandings, errors, and potentially catastrophic consequences. By fostering a culture of open communication and shared responsibility, human factors training aims to mitigate these risks. It shifts the focus from individual blame to system failures, emphasizing the importance of learning from mistakes.

The Role of Crew Resource Management (CRM)

CRM is not simply a set of techniques; it’s a philosophy that recognizes the value of every member of the aviation team. Effective CRM training involves interactive exercises, scenario-based simulations, and group discussions. Participants learn to identify and challenge inappropriate assumptions, assert their opinions respectfully, and actively listen to the concerns of others. A well-trained crew can anticipate potential problems, make informed decisions, and respond effectively to unexpected events. CRM is continually evolving to address new challenges and incorporate best practices. Modern CRM emphasizes the importance of leadership, adaptability, and resilience in the face of adversity. It's a fundamental element in promoting a safe and effective operational environment.

  • Improved Communication: Clear and concise communication reduces misunderstandings and errors.
  • Enhanced Teamwork: Fosters a collaborative environment where crew members support each other.
  • Increased Situational Awareness: Promotes a shared understanding of the flight environment and potential hazards.
  • Better Decision-Making: Enables quick, informed decisions under pressure.
  • Reduced Error Rates: Minimizes the risk of human error, improving overall safety.

By prioritizing human factors, the aviation industry can create a more resilient and safety-conscious culture, reducing the likelihood of preventable accidents. This impacts all stakeholders, from passengers to personnel.

Emergency Response and Crisis Management Training

Despite the best preventative measures, emergencies can still occur in aviation. Effective emergency response and crisis management training are crucial for minimizing the impact of such events. This training covers a wide range of scenarios, including aircraft accidents, medical emergencies, security threats, and natural disasters. Professionals are trained in procedures for evacuation, first aid, fire suppression, and communication with emergency services. Furthermore, crisis management training focuses on how to effectively coordinate resources, manage media relations, and support affected passengers and families. A well-defined emergency response plan, coupled with regular drills and exercises, is essential for ensuring a swift and effective response in the event of an emergency. The ability to remain calm and focused under pressure is a vital skill for all aviation personnel.

Developing Effective Evacuation Procedures

Aircraft evacuation is a complex and time-critical operation. Training focuses on the specific procedures for each aircraft type, including the location of exits, the use of emergency equipment, and the proper techniques for assisting passengers. Crew members are trained to quickly assess the situation, provide clear instructions, and maintain order during an evacuation. Regular evacuation drills are conducted to reinforce these skills and identify areas for improvement. The importance of proper passenger briefing before takeoff cannot be overstated. Passengers need to be aware of the location of exits, the use of life vests, and other essential safety information. Effective evacuation procedures can significantly increase the chances of survival in the event of an accident. The speed and efficiency of the evacuation are paramount.

  1. Pre-Flight Safety Briefing: Ensuring passengers understand emergency procedures.
  2. Exit Location Awareness: Passengers must know the location of all available exits.
  3. Emergency Equipment Usage: Proper use of life vests and other safety devices is critical.
  4. Crew Coordination: Effective communication and teamwork among crew members are essential.
  5. Post-Evacuation Procedures: Accounting for all passengers and providing assistance.

The Integration of Technology in Aviation Safety Training

The rapid pace of technological innovation is transforming aviation safety training. Virtual reality (VR) and augmented reality (AR) are increasingly being used to create immersive and realistic training environments. VR allows trainees to experience scenarios that would be impossible or too dangerous to replicate in the real world. AR can overlay digital information onto the real world, providing on-the-job training and assistance. E-learning platforms are also becoming increasingly popular, offering flexible and accessible training options. These platforms allow trainees to learn at their own pace and revisit materials as needed. Data analytics are being used to track training performance, identify areas for improvement, and personalize learning experiences. The integration of technology is not meant to replace traditional training methods, but rather to enhance them and provide more engaging and effective learning opportunities.

Furthermore, the use of artificial intelligence (AI) is beginning to emerge in the field of aviation training. AI-powered systems can provide personalized feedback to trainees, adapt to their learning styles, and simulate realistic scenarios. This has the potential to significantly improve the efficiency and effectiveness of training programs. It also allows for the creation of adaptive learning pathways, ensuring that trainees receive the most relevant and challenging content. The future of aviation safety training will undoubtedly be shaped by the continued integration of technology.

Future Trends and the Evolving Landscape of Safety Protocols

The pursuit of aviation safety is a continuous journey, marked by ongoing research, innovation, and adaptation. Several emerging trends are poised to shape the future of safety protocols. Sustainable Aviation Fuel (SAF) adoption, while environmentally focused, necessitates new training for handling and maintenance personnel. Simultaneously, the integration of unmanned aircraft systems (UAS) – drones – into controlled airspace requires entirely new regulatory frameworks and training programs for both UAS operators and air traffic controllers. Furthermore, a growing emphasis on predictive maintenance, leveraging data analytics and machine learning, will demand new skills for maintenance technicians. Finally, cybersecurity is becoming an increasingly critical concern, requiring training for all personnel to recognize and mitigate cyber threats to aircraft systems and airport infrastructure.

The industry must proactively address these challenges by investing in research and development, fostering collaboration between stakeholders, and embracing a culture of continuous learning.
